random hymn


Crown Him the Lord of years,
The Potentate of time,
Creator of the rolling spheres,
Ineffably sublime!
All hail, Redeemer, hail!
For Thou hast died for me;
Thy praise shall never, never fail
Throughout eternity.


Now - I love 'Crown him with many crowns' but what the heck is a 'poetentate of time' and what does 'ineffably' mean?? And why do we sing stuff we don't understand? However, the second half of the verse is solid gold!
